Android. Работа с базой данных SQLite

Смотреть здесь:
http://www.reigndesign.com/blog/using-your-own-sqlite-database-in-android-applications/

У меня выдавало ошибку о том, что нужная таблица в базе данных не найдена. Помог совет с 4pda.ru:

myDatabase = SQLiteDatabase.openDatabase(myPath, null, SQLiteDatabase.NO_LOCALIZED_COLLATORS);

Примерный код выборки данных:

public String[] getHeroList() {
		Cursor cursor = myDatabase.rawQuery("select Name from Heroes", null);
		int count = cursor.getCount();
		String[] strs = new String[count];
		cursor.moveToFirst();
		for(int i = 0; i < count; i++) {
			strs[i] = cursor.getString(0);
			cursor.moveToNext();
		}
		return strs;
	}

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*